Technical Specifications
The KEB 12F5C1B-350A offers key specifications that ensure reliable operation in demanding environments:
- Input: 400 VAC, 3-phase, 50/60 Hz, 13.3 A rated input current
- Output: 0-400 VAC, 0-599 Hz (with capability up to 0-800 Hz per data), 9.5 A rated output current
- Power: 4 kW (5 HP) with 6.6 kVA apparent power
- Enclosure: IP20 mechanical protection for indoor use
- Temperature Range: -10 to +45 °C operating, -25 to +70 °C storage
- Built-in Braking Resistor: Yes, for dynamic braking
- EMC Filter: Available upon request
The drive includes 2 analog inputs, 8 digital inputs, 2 analog outputs, and 2 relay outputs, providing flexible I/O for various control schemes. Communication via RS232/RS485 with Modbus RTU protocol enables easy integration into existing networks. Sensorless vector control ensures high-performance motor regulation without an encoder.

Installation & Setup Guidance
Mount the KEB 12F5C1B-350A vertically on a flat, non-flammable surface to ensure adequate airflow. Maintain clearance around the IP20 enclosure for cooling. Connect the 3-phase 400 VAC supply to the input terminals, and the motor to the output terminals, following the wiring diagram provided in the manual. Configure parameters via the integrated keypad or RS232/RS485 interface using Modbus RTU. Set the motor nameplate data and select sensorless vector control for optimal performance.
